Creative Quilting With the Walking Foot (Based on designs and information in WALK: Mastering Machine Quilting With Your Walking Foot)

Full Day Class  Registered student will be sent the Zoom coordinates This is a 6 hours class which begins at 9:00 am MST on SATURDAY DECEMBER 9th Class Description

Want to quilt your quilts on your home machine and maybe free motion quilting isn't for you? Come discover the joy and creative possibilities of quilting with your walking foot. Straight-line quilting has a long history and is making a comeback in both modern and traditional quilts. Learn tips and tricks for successful quilting with your walking foot along with creative quilting designs that can be accomplished on your home machine. In the two day class we'll continue with additional walking foot designs. Prep Work

  • Prepare four 15" x 15" quilt sandwiches for practice (top, batting and backing)
  • Please make your sandwiches so that the backing and batting extend at least 1" on each side around the sample beyond the equitable area.
  • Your practice quilt sandwiches should be whole cloth and solid fabrics
  • I recommend low loft batting.
  • You can pin base or spray baste your prepared quilt sandwiches but they need to be basted and ready to quilt.
  • Spray basted quilt sandwiches will be easier to mark and are recommended

Sewing machine with walking foot or dual feed. Please have your guide bar or seam guide that works with your walking foot. Make sure your machine is clean, oiled and in good working order with a fresh needle installed.
